Job Description:

Title: Program Training Specialist

Classification: Exempt

Scope of Position: The Gulf Coast Program Training Specialist is responsible for designing, developing, and delivering program-specific training for EDSI team members. This role serves as a regional subject matter expert (SME) for local programs, policies, procedures, and systems. The position supports onboarding training, job-specific training, and ongoing professional development to ensure staff meet performance, compliance, and service delivery standards. The Program Training Specialist collaborates with the Learning and Development Specialist and Regional leadership to align training priorities with contractual and operational requirements.

Essential Functions

· Serve as the regional subject matter expert (SME) for assigned workforce programs (e.g., WIOA, SNAP E&T, TANF), maintaining comprehensive knowledge of program design, workflows, policies, procedures, performance metrics, and system requirements

· Demonstrated experience working directly within workforce development programs such as WIOA, SNAP E&T, TANF, or similar federally or state-funded initiatives, with the ability to interpret and apply program policies, procedures, and contractual requirements

· Design, develop, and deliver program-specific training for staff, including onboarding, refresher training, and targeted interventions aligned with operational needs

· Develop and maintain system-specific training (e.g., WIT and other required platforms), including step-by-step instructions, job aids, simulations, and scenario-based learning

· Maintain expert-level knowledge of local, state, and program-specific policies, regulations, and contractual requirements, ensuring all training content is accurate and compliant

· Monitor program changes, policy updates, audit findings, and operational trends; proactively update training materials and curricula to reflect changes

· Partner with regional leadership, program managers, and operational SMEs to identify training gaps and prioritize program development needs

· Develop training materials, including manuals, guides, e-learning modules, and presentation decks, using adult learning principles and instructional design best practices

· Facilitate in-person, virtual, and hybrid training sessions, including boot camps and capacity-support training as needed

· Evaluate training effectiveness through assessments, observations, surveys, and performance metrics; analyze results and recommend continuous improvement actions

· Maintain accurate training records, version control, and documentation to support compliance, monitoring, and audit requirements

· Manage training logistics, including scheduling, communication, attendance tracking, and reporting.

· Ensure training resources are used efficiently and aligned with organizational priorities

· Other opportunities as available

Required Competencies

· Program Subject Matter Expertise: Demonstrated experience working directly within workforce development or similar programs, with the ability to interpret and apply program policies, procedures, and contractual requirements

· Policy and Compliance Acumen: Proven ability to understand, apply, and train to local, state, and program-specific policies and regulations

· System Proficiency: Advanced working knowledge of program systems (e.g., WIT or comparable workforce systems) and the ability to train others on system workflows and documentation standards

· Instructional Design for Operations: Ability to design detailed, role-specific, and system-based training that translates complex program requirements into practical applications

· Training Facilitation Excellence: Demonstrated ability to lead engaging, effective training sessions for adult learners in virtual, in-person, and hybrid environments

· Change Management & Agility: Ability to rapidly adapt training content in response to program changes, policy updates, audit findings, or performance trends

· Stakeholder Collaboration: Strong ability to partner with regional leadership, program managers, and operational staff to align training with business needs

---

Education and Experience Requirements

· Bachelor's degree preferred

· Minimum of 3–5 years of experience in workforce development, program operations, compliance, or a related field, with direct program exposure

· Proficiency in Microsoft Office Suite and learning technologies (LMS, virtual platforms, e-learning tools).

· Strong written and verbal communication skills with the ability to translate complex information into clear, actionable training

· Excellent organizational skills with the ability to manage multiple priorities in a fast-paced environment
